IDC conducted a large (n = 1,212) international survey among businesses that are on an SAP modernization journey, including more than 200 businesses in North America, to ask businesses about their current enterprise resource planning (ERP) state, their aspirations, their challenges, and what role the Linux operating system plays in the transformation of their SAP ERP landscape. This InfoBrief reports on survey findings and IDC’s analysis.
